While it is not business as usual, the real estate industry has once again proved to be adaptable to trying circumstances as it continues to shine, according to an industry CEO.

The CEO of the Real Estate Institute of Queensland (REIQ), Antonia Mercorella, noted on a recent episode of Secrets of the Top 100 Agents the importance of agents helping each other follow the rules set out by the government.

While highlighting the importance of the industry continuing, Ms Mercorella believes if agents abuse the laws and “look for loopholes”, government regulations will shut the industry down.

“My message is, let’s make sure we don’t lose that privilege. We really implore the real estate community that we are all following the rules and people are not trying to find loopholes,” Ms Mercorella said.

Despite the turmoil over the past few weeks, Ms Mercorella is proud of the industry, which has created “a new norm” in just a couple of days. 

“I have never seen the real estate profession respond and be so nimble in the community. Other members that are more technologically advanced have helped their colleagues,” she said.

“Necessity is the mother of invention, and I have never seen that be so apparent as it is right now. We are being forced to be innovative, we have to be thinking outside the box and be adaptive.”

Not only is the industry surviving during these difficult times, it will come out of it stronger than before, with new technology continuing to support the industry after COVID-19 has passed. 

“When we come out of this, we will be so agile, we will be much more advanced,” Ms Mercorella said.
